About Trisha: Nashvillle, TN

In late April 2008 I dusted off my 18-year-old pink Schwinn and decided to try bicycle commuting. Despite a few pesky hills the 5-mile roundtrip wasn’t much slower than driving, and I gradually built up some stamina (and leg muscles) and started using my bike for more than just getting to work. Since then I’ve lost that bike, gained two others, conquered my fear of riding in the dark and cold and am working on expanding my cycling horizons in the city. My bikes: a 70s Peugeot UO-18 Mixte built up for me by Jon Grinder and a 2008 Batavus Entrada Spirit from Littlehampton Dutch Bike Shop.

About Dottie: Chicago, IL

I began riding my bike to work shortly after Trisha.  This innocent dabbling turned into a full-blown addiction, as I slowly began replacing all modes of transportation with a bicycle.  Since then, I’ve sold my car, purchased more than one bike, and cycled through my first Chicago winter. My bikes: Azor Oma and Rivendell Betty Foy.
